Нажмите на вкладку tabbarController программно - PullRequest
0 голосов
/ 07 октября 2010

У меня есть 2 кнопки вкладок с файлами Nib ....

При нажатии кнопки на вкладке 1 я хочу, чтобы она отображала представление вкладки 2 (не нажимая кнопку 2 на вкладке).Я имею в виду, я хочу программно нажать на вторую кнопку на вкладке.

Как это сделать, возможно ли это?

1 Ответ

2 голосов
/ 07 октября 2010

Вам нужно будет создать функцию со следующим:

[self.tabBarController setSelectedIndex:1];

Так, например:

- (void)selectNextTabBarView:(id)selector {
  [self.tabBarController setSelectedIndex:1];
}

и затем на вашей кнопке вам нужно:

[myButton addTarget:self action:@selector(selectNextTabBarView:) forControlEvents:UIControlEventTouchUpInside];
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...